'Comprehensive dialogue' the route to restoring peace in Kashmir: COAS
|
[DAWN] "Those peace-loving innocent citizens [of India-held Kashmire] are being subjected to one of the worst forms of state terrorism
... any action taken by a non-Moslem state that constrains the violent impulses of Moslems or their allies ...
. It is high time for the world community to wake up and play a positive role in bringing peace to that unfortunate part of the sub-continent."
The army chief reiterated that lasting peace in the region can be achieved only through dialogue, saying: "It is our sincere belief that the route to peaceful resolution of Pak-India disputes ‐ including the core issue of Kashmire ‐ runs through comprehensive and meaningful dialogue.
"While such dialogue is no favour to any party, it remains the inevitable precursor to peace across the region. Pakistain remains committed to such a dialogue, but only on the basis of sovereign equality, dignity and honour."
Gen Bajwa said that even though Pakistain seeks harmonious and peaceful co-existence with all countries, "this desire for peace must not, in any sense, be construed as a sign of weakness".
"Our valiant armed forces are fully prepared to respond across the full spectrum of threat in a befitting manner."
